What is the difference between Manager Computer Warehouse vs Computer Technician?
| Aspect | Manager Computer Warehouse | Computer Technician |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Typically requires management experience, certifications like CompTIA, or relevant degrees | Requires technical certifications such as A+ or Network+ and technical training |
| Work Environment | Supervises warehouse staff, manages inventory, oversees logistics | Performs hardware/software repairs, troubleshooting, and setup |
| Employer & Industry | Used in retail, distribution centers, and large tech companies | Common in repair shops, IT departments, and service providers |
The Manager Computer Warehouse focuses on overseeing inventory, logistics, and team management within a warehouse setting, while the Computer Technician handles technical repairs and troubleshooting. Both roles require technical knowledge, but the manager position emphasizes leadership and logistics, whereas the technician role is more hands-on with hardware and software issues.

Job description
- Administer, configure, and maintain the ERP system to ensure optimal performance.
- Collaborate with stakeholders to gather requirements for system enhancements and customizations.
- Implement and test ERP system updates, patches, and new modules.
- Ensure data integrity and security within the ERP system.
- Analyze existing business processes and workflows to identify areas for improvement.
- Recommend and implement process enhancements to maximize efficiency and productivity.
- Work closely with end-users to understand their needs and translate them into ERP system solutions.
- Provide technical support to end-users, troubleshooting issues, and resolving system-related problems.
- Develop and deliver training programs and materials to educate employees on ERP system usage and best practices.
- Create and maintain reports and dashboards to support data-driven decision-making.
- Perform data analysis to identify trends, anomalies, and opportunities for improvement.
- Collaborate with IT and other departments to integrate the ERP system with other business applications.
- Work with external vendors and consultants as needed for system integrations or specialized projects.
- Maintain comprehensive documentation of ERP system configurations, customizations, and processes.
- Ensure compliance with industry standards, regulations, and best practices in ERP system management.
-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Business Administration, or a related field. A Master's degree is a plus.
- Proven experience as an ERP Analyst or in a similar role, with a strong track record of successful ERP system implementations and support.
- Proficiency in ERP software (e.g., M3, SAP, Oracle, Microsoft Dynamics) and related modules.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to analyze complex business processes and data.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work collaboratively across teams.
- Experience with data analysis tools and reporting software (e.g., Birst, Cognos, Power BI) is a plus.
- Knowledge of industry-specific ERP solutions (e.g., manufacturing) is advantageous.
- Project management skills and the ability to handle multiple tasks and priorities effectively.
- Strong attention to detail and a commitment to data accuracy and security.
- Has worked with Third party reporting tools such as Cognos and Crystal Reports.
- Experience in Data Warehousing and mining is a plus.
- This position is in-office, on-site in Meridian, MS (not remote).
- May require working outside regular business hours from time to time.
